Common questions
- How many interview rounds does Deloitte have?
- Deloitte's careers site says to "expect two to three rounds of interviews, via either telephone, video, or in person." Depending on the role you may face "a mix of behavioral, technical, and case-based interviews." Consulting and strategy roles add a case interview; audit, tax, and advisory roles typically do not.
- How should I structure my answers in a Deloitte interview?
- Deloitte tells candidates to "structure your responses using the STAR method (situation, task, action, result) to ensure your answers are clear, concise, and impactful." Interviewers assess your "track record of achievement, communication, leadership and teaming abilities, and aptitude for the role," so lead with concrete, personally owned examples and a measurable result.
- Is Deloitte's video interview live or pre-recorded?
- Deloitte's own video interview tips describe a live, synchronous interview: connect early to "greet your interviewer on time" and "treat your video interview as though you are in the room with the other person." One-way recorded rounds are reported by some candidates for high-volume or campus pipelines but are not described in Deloitte's official guidance.
- What qualities does Deloitte's behavioral interview evaluate?
- Deloitte's behavioral guide targets problem-solving, resilience, leadership and teamwork, prioritization and time management, adaptability to change, and dealing with ambiguity. It rewards specific, personally owned stories with clear results and penalizes vague, hypothetical, or generic answers, including generic reasons for wanting to join.
